Rob Kearney

American International College named Rob Kearney, MS, ATC, LAT, to the position of director of athletics effective July 7, 2025. Kearney brings more than a decade of athletic training and leadership experience to this role and will oversee the College's portfolio of NCAA Division II athletic programs.

The appointment follows Kearney's prior tenure as Assistant Athletic Director for Sports Medicine and Performance, in which he oversaw a transformational restructuring of the department and rebuilt all aspects of the College's Athletic Training and Strength and Conditioning programs.

Prior to arriving at AIC in August 2024, Kearney served as an athletic trainer at Springfield Central High School and was head athletic trainer for the men's club ice hockey program at the University of Massachusetts-Amherst from 2014-2024. He has held roles at a number of local institutions including the Williston Northampton School, Deerfield Academy, and Palmer Public Schools. Kearney and his husband Joey also own and operate CrossFit Iron Legacy in East Longmeadow, Massachusetts.

Beyond his experience in athletic training and coaching, Kearney's record includes a fifteen-year career of professional competition: In 2023, he finished third in the America's Strongest Man competition and has a personal record of 961 pounds in the deadlift. He has competed in the World's Strongest Man competition five times and the Arnold Strongman Classic three times. In 2020 he was awarded the title of "Pound for Pound Strongest Man in the World" by Official Strongman.

Kearney currently serves on the Executive Board of the OUT Foundation and previously was the Massachusetts State Representative for the National Athletic Trainers' Association's (NATA) LGBTQ+ Advisory Committee. He holds a Master of Science in Advanced Athletic Training with a concentration in Athletic Rehabilitation and a Bachelor of Science in Athletic Training from Springfield College and is a Massachusetts Licensed Athletic Trainer.
